We are excited to invite you to the 2026 Northwestern Region Conference of the American Choral Directors Association, Sing For A Change, to be held March 4–7, 2026, in Tacoma, Washington.
Our region is one of breathtaking beauty and geographical diversity. From the shores of Alaska to the rugged landscapes of Idaho, Wyoming, and Montana, to the coasts of Washington and Oregon, we are bound by a love of choral music and the communities it creates. Tacoma, with majestic Mt. Rainier rising above it, provides a striking setting for our gathering. This land is on the traditional homelands of the Puyallup and Nisqually Tribes, and on lands with deep significance to other Coastal Salish tribes.
